Automation Engineer – FEA | Capgemini Engineering

New Today

Overview

Job Title: Automation Engineer – FEA
Employer: Capgemini Engineering
Location: Gloucestershire, United Kingdom
Employment Type: Permanent
Reference Number: 23643_224083249

Capgemini Engineering is a global leader in engineering services. We bring together engineers, scientists and architects to help the world’s most innovative companies unleash their potential across industries. This role focuses on automating tasks within the Finite Element Analysis (FEA) process for aircraft structures, using tools such as MSC Nastran/Patran, HyperMesh, and scripting languages like C++, TCL, Python and VBA.

Responsibilities

  • Developing and maintaining C++ applications to automate FEA workflows, including pre-processing, simulation execution, and post-processing.
  • Automating the creation of FE models, running simulations, and analysing results using tools like Abaqus, HyperMesh, or similar.
  • Using scripting languages such as Python, Bash, or PowerShell for task automation, data manipulation, and tool integration.
  • Working with Snakemake, linters, and CI/CD pipelines to ensure efficient, reliable software development and deployment.
  • Exploring distributed FEA simulations and understanding communication protocols and frameworks.
  • Collaborating with FEA experts, stress engineers and software developers to integrate automation solutions into the workflow.
  • Creating and maintaining documentation for automated processes, tools and software.
  • Maintaining direct working relationships with clients and representing work during client meetings with stakeholders.

Qualifications

  • A degree in Aerospace Engineering, Mechanical Engineering, or related field with specialization in Numerical Analysis or Computational Mechanics.
  • Proficiency in C++, including both procedural and object-oriented programming.
  • Analytical and problem-solving skills; able to work independently and propose innovative solutions.
  • Proficiency in scripting languages such as Python, Bash, or PowerShell.
  • Experience in software design, testing (unit, system, and integration), and version control (Git).
  • Ability to work quickly and accurately to meet client needs; strong teamwork skills in a busy environment.
  • Proactive attitude with ability to communicate at different levels.
  • Excellent written and spoken English communication skills.
  • Familiarity with Snakemake and understanding of Finite Element Analysis principles (meshing, boundary conditions, result interpretation) is a plus.

If you’re excited about this role but don’t meet every requirement, we still encourage you to apply; your unique experience could be what we need.

What you’ll love about working here

  • Open access to digital learning platforms
  • Active networks promoting diversity and inclusion (OutFront, CapAbility, and others)
  • Well-being hub and wellbeing initiatives
  • Recognition as one of the world’s most ethical companies
  • Hybrid working up to 70%

Need to know

  • All roles require a level of security clearance (BPSS or Security Clearance or Developed Vetting).
  • Capgemini is committed to building an inclusive environment for everyone.

Capgemini is a global business and technology transformation partner helping organizations transition to a digital and sustainable world. It employs a diverse workforce across more than 50 countries.

Note to job seekers

Apply for this Automation Engineer – FEA job via Bubble Jobs. This page summarizes the vacancy and roles; check the company’s job search resources for related opportunities. This posting does not include live links or third-party content.

#J-18808-Ljbffr
Location:
England, United Kingdom
Salary:
£80,000 - £100,000
Job Type:
FullTime
Category:
Engineering

We found some similar jobs based on your search